"New Trends in Nuclear Collective Dynamics" emphasizesresearch toward understanding collective and statisticalaspects of nuclear dynamics. Well-known lecturers fromcenters of nuclear research present reviews of recentdevelopments. The topics covered are:-order and chaos in finite quantum systems-dissipation in heavy-ion collisions-collective motionsin warm nuclei-time-dependent mean-field theory with collision terms-nuclear fission and multi-dimensional tunneling-large-scale collective motion
